The PB Ratio, or Price-to-Book ratio, or Price/Book, is a financial ratio used to compare a company's market price to its Book Value per Share. As of today (2026-07-04), CP All PCL's share price is $1.30. CP All PCL's Book Value per Share for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was $0.52. Hence, CP All PCL's PB Ratio of today is 2.52.

Back to Basics: PB Ratio


CP All PCL  (OTCPK:CVPUF) PB Ratio Explanation

Unlike valuation ratios relative to the earning power such as PE Ratio, PE Ratio without NRI, PS Ratio, Price-to-Operating-Cash-Flow , or Price-to-Free-Cash-Flow, the PB Ratio measures the valuation of the stock relative to the underlying asset of the company.

The PB Ratio works the best for the businesses that earn most of their profit from their assets, e.g. banks and insurance companies.


Be Aware

Some businesses have very light assets, such as software companies or insurance agencies. The PB Ratio does not work well for these companies. Some companies even have negative equity, so the PB Ratio cannot be applied to them.

CP All PCL Business Description

Address Silom Road, 313 C.P. Tower, 24th Floor, Kwang Silom, Khet Bang Rak, Bangkok, THA, 10500
CP All PCL is the sole operator of 7-Eleven convenience stores in Thailand. Almost half of the stores are located in Bangkok and its vicinities, with the remaining located in provincial areas. The company also operates other related businesses, such as bill payment collection services, manufacturing and sale of convenience food and bakery products, sale and maintenance of retail equipment, payment for products and services, information technology services, logistics services, marketing services, educational institution, and training and business seminar services, including catalog sales and e-commerce businesses. The company has four reportable segments: convenience stores, wholesale, retail and mall, and others. The majority of its revenue from Convenience stores segment.
